DXUEP - CICS-DBCTL XRF User Exit Parameter List

    CONTROL BLOCK NAME = DFHDXUEP
    NAME OF MATCHING PLS CONTROL BLOCK = NONE
    DESCRIPTIVE NAME = CICS/MVS XRF support of DBCTL
           Licensed Materials - Property of IBM
            Restricted Materials of IBM 
           5655-Y04
           (C) Copyright IBM Corp. 1990 
    FUNCTION =
     Defines the parameter list passed to the Global User Exits
     XXDFA,XXDFB, and XXDTO.
     This control block is built by programs DFHDBCT and DFHDBCR
     when a user decision is required on whether to perform an XRF
     takeover after a DBCTL failure, or a DBCTL takeover after a
     CICS failure.
    LIFETIME =
           This control block is created in the lifo of DFHDBCT or
           DFHDBCR to communicate with XXDFA,XXDFB or XXDTO the
           control block is completely reinitialized every time one
           of these exits is invoked.
    STORAGE CLASS =
           LIFO
    LOCATION =
           N/A
    INNER CONTROL BLOCKS =
           N/A
    NOTES :
       DEPENDENCIES = S/370
       RESTRICTIONS =
             None
       MODULE TYPE = Control block definition
   --------------------------------------------------------------------
    EXTERNAL REFERENCES =
            Identify referenced items defined outside this control
            block. Such external references should be avoided.
        DATA AREAS =
            None
        CONTROL BLOCKS =
            None
        GLOBAL VARIABLES (Macro pass) =
            None
   -----------00-------------------------------------------------------
Table 1.
Offset Hex Type Len Name (Dim) Description
(0) STRUCTURE 0 DFHDXUEP
(0) CHARACTER 4 UEPDXADB SSID of old active IMS
(4) CHARACTER 4 UEPDXBDB SSID of proposed alternate
(8) CHARACTER 8 UEPDXSAD CICS specific applid
(10) CHARACTER 8 UEPDXRSE IMS RSE name
(18) CHARACTER 4 UEPDXCTM IMS connect time
(1C) CHARACTER 4 UEPDXDTM IMS disconnect/abend time
(20) CHARACTER 8 UEPDXJNM Jes Jobname of old active IMS
(28) CHARACTER 8 UEPDXJID Jes Jobid of old active IMS
(30) BITSTRING 1 UEPDXIRT IMS region type
(30) .... ...1   DXHOTSBY "X'01'" region type is hot standby
(30) .... ..1.   DXDBDC "X'02'" region type is IMS DB/DC
(30) .... .1..   DXDBCTL "X'04'" region type is DBCTL
(31) CHARACTER 4 UEPDXSMF SMFID of active CEC
(35) CHARACTER 4 UEPDXJES Jes SSID of active CEC
(3A) HALFWORD 2 UEPDXASD ASID of old active IMS
(3C) FULLWORD 4 UEPDXRTC Return code from XXDFA (XXDFB only)
(40) FULLWORD 4 UEPDXATC (0) Action code from XXDFA (XXDFB only)
(40) BITSTRING 1 DXMVSID Active IMS had SSID in AXI RSE
(41) BITSTRING 1 DXAPPLID Active CICS has Applid in AXI RSE
(42) BITSTRING 1 DXEQJES Active CICS on same JES as IMS
(43) BITSTRING 1 DXALTFND Alternate IMS fnd in active CEC
(44) BITSTRING 1 DXCMDISS Restart issued in active CEC
(45) BITSTRING 1 UEPDXSND MVS System Indicator
(45) 1... ....   DXXCFA "X'80'" ...XCF services available
(46) CHARACTER 8 UEPDXSPX XCF sysplex name for active
(4E) CHARACTER 8 UEPDXSNM MVS system name for active
(56) CHARACTER 4 UEPDXSTK MVS System token for active